Deuteronomy 1:40-42
English Standard Version
40 But as for you, (A)turn, and journey into the wilderness in the direction of the Red Sea.’
41 “Then you answered me, (B)‘We have sinned against the Lord. We ourselves will go up and fight, just as the Lord our God commanded us.’ And every one of you fastened on his weapons of war and thought it easy to go up into the hill country. 42 And the Lord said to me, (C)‘Say to them, Do not go up or fight, (D)for I am not in your midst, lest you be defeated before your enemies.’

Deuteronomy 1:40-42
New International Version
40 But as for you, turn around and set out toward the desert along the route to the Red Sea.[a](A)”
41 Then you replied, “We have sinned against the Lord. We will go up and fight, as the Lord our God commanded us.” So every one of you put on his weapons, thinking it easy to go up into the hill country.
42 But the Lord said to me, “Tell them, ‘Do not go up and fight, because I will not be with you. You will be defeated by your enemies.’”(B)
